package com.mxgraph.reader;
import com.mxgraph.canvas.mxICanvas2D;
import org.w3c.dom.Element;
import org.w3c.dom.Node;
import java.util.Hashtable;
import java.util.Map;
/**
* public static void main(String[] args)
* {
* try
* {
* String filename = Test.class.getResource(
* "/com/mxgraph/online/exported.xml").getPath();
* String xml = mxUtils.readFile(filename);
* System.out.println("xml=" + xml);
* <p/>
* Document doc = mxUtils.parseXml(xml);
* Element root = doc.getDocumentElement();
* int width = Integer.parseInt(root.getAttribute("width"));
* int height = Integer.parseInt(root.getAttribute("height"));
* <p/>
* System.out.println("width=" + width + " height=" + height);
* <p/>
* BufferedImage img = mxUtils.createBufferedImage(width, height,
* Color.WHITE);
* Graphics2D g2 = img.createGraphics();
* mxUtils.setAntiAlias(g2, true, true);
* mxDomOutputParser reader = new mxDomOutputParser(
* new mxGraphicsExportCanvas(g2));
* reader.read((Element) root.getFirstChild().getNextSibling());
* <p/>
* ImageIO.write(img, "PNG", new File(
* "C:\\Users\\Gaudenz\\Desktop\\test.png"));
* }
* catch (Exception e)
* {
* e.printStackTrace();
* }
* }
* <p/>
* // -------------
* <p/>
* Document doc = mxUtils.parseXml(xml);
* Element root = doc.getDocumentElement();
* mxDomOutputParser reader = new mxDomOutputParser(canvas);
* reader.read(root.getFirstChild());
*/
public class mxDomOutputParser {
/**
*
*/
protected mxICanvas2D canvas;
/**
*
*/
protected transient Map<String, IElementHandler> handlers = new Hashtable<String, IElementHandler>();
/**
*
*/
public mxDomOutputParser(mxICanvas2D canvas) {
this.canvas = canvas;
initHandlers();
}
/**
*
*/
public void read(Node node) {
while (node != null) {
if (node instanceof Element) {
Element elt = (Element)node;
IElementHandler handler = handlers.get(elt.getNodeName());
if (handler != null) {
handler.parseElement(elt);
}
}
node = node.getNextSibling();
}
}
